The establishment of the method of multiplanar volume reconstruction for PET imaging

2003 
Objective To estabolish the method of multiplanar volume reconstruction for PET imaging, including maximum intensity projection(MIP) and average intensity projection (AIP). Methods Dynamic 13N-NH 3 PET imaging was performed on 7 patients, and dynamic 18F-fluorodeoxyglucose (FDG) PET imaging was done on 2 patients. The volume data of 13N-NH 3 and 18F-FDG PET imaging were inputed to PC computer by local area network. The primitive PET volume data were converted to 8 bit byte type, and scaled to the range of 0~255. The data coordinates were normalized by three-dimensional coordinate conversion, then the MIP and AIP were generated by projecting the 3D data using the method of parallel projections. Results The final software of the method of multiplanar volume reconstruction for PET imaging can be operated in PC computer. The MIP and AIP projections of the primitive PET volume data can be generated in any angles and in any directions. Conclusion The method of multiplanar volume reconstruction for PET imaging can display the direct and integral MIP or AIP projections of PET imaging, and it is especially useful in dynamic perfusion PET imaging.
